1. Unit Measurement (BTUs)
A central think about figuring out air-con alternative value is the unit’s cooling capability, measured in British Thermal Models (BTUs). Correct BTU sizing is essential for environment friendly and efficient cooling. An undersized unit struggles to chill the house adequately, whereas an outsized unit cycles on and off too steadily, resulting in elevated put on and tear and better vitality payments. Understanding the connection between BTUs and value is crucial for knowledgeable decision-making.
-
Sq. Footage and Local weather:
The first components influencing required BTUs are the house’s sq. footage and the native local weather. Bigger houses usually require increased BTU models. Hotter climates necessitate extra highly effective models to take care of snug temperatures. For instance, a 1,500 sq ft dwelling in a gentle local weather would possibly require a smaller unit than a equally sized dwelling in a desert local weather.
-
Insulation and Window Effectivity:
A well-insulated dwelling with energy-efficient home windows can usually use a smaller unit than a poorly insulated dwelling with single-pane home windows. Improved insulation and window effectivity cut back warmth switch, lessening the cooling load on the AC unit.
-
Ceiling Peak and Solar Publicity:
Houses with excessive ceilings or vital solar publicity require increased BTU models resulting from elevated air quantity and warmth acquire. These components contribute to a better cooling load, necessitating a extra highly effective unit.
-
Value Implications:
Larger BTU models usually value extra to buy and set up. This correlation is because of the bigger parts, elevated refrigerant cost, and doubtlessly extra advanced set up necessities. Precisely assessing BTU wants is important for balancing cooling efficiency and funds.
Correct BTU sizing instantly impacts each upfront and long-term prices. Investing in knowledgeable evaluation to find out the suitable unit measurement ensures optimum cooling efficiency, vitality effectivity, and cost-effectiveness over the system’s lifespan.
2. Effectivity score (SEER)
The Seasonal Power Effectivity Ratio (SEER) score considerably influences the price of an AC alternative. SEER measures cooling output relative to vitality consumed over a season. Larger SEER scores point out better vitality effectivity, translating to decrease working prices however usually a better preliminary funding. Understanding the connection between SEER, system efficiency, and total value is crucial for knowledgeable decision-making.
-
Minimal SEER Necessities and Lengthy-Time period Financial savings:
Minimal SEER scores are mandated by federal laws, presently set at 14 SEER for many residential purposes. Whereas higher-SEER models usually have a better upfront value, they provide substantial long-term financial savings via diminished vitality consumption. The potential financial savings rely on native vitality charges and the unit’s utilization. Calculating the payback interval the time it takes for vitality financial savings to offset the upper buy value helps consider the long-term monetary advantages.
-
SEER Rankings and Technological Developments:
Developments in compressor know-how, variable-speed motors, and improved refrigerant administration contribute to increased SEER scores. These applied sciences improve effectivity however can even improve the complexity and value of the unit. Weighing the advantages of superior know-how towards funds constraints is essential through the choice course of.
-
Balancing SEER with Local weather and Price range:
Whereas increased SEER scores usually provide higher vitality effectivity, the optimum SEER score is dependent upon the native local weather and funds. In climates with longer cooling seasons, the potential vitality financial savings from a better SEER unit are better. Nevertheless, the upper preliminary value should be balanced towards the anticipated financial savings. A price-benefit evaluation helps decide probably the most acceptable SEER score for particular circumstances.
-
Past SEER: Contemplating EER and Different Metrics:
Whereas SEER is a precious metric, it is vital to think about different components, such because the Power Effectivity Ratio (EER), which measures effectivity at a particular outside temperature. Evaluating a number of effectivity metrics supplies a extra complete understanding of a unit’s efficiency traits.
Selecting the suitable SEER score requires cautious consideration of upfront prices, long-term vitality financial savings, local weather, and funds constraints. An intensive analysis of those components ensures a steadiness between preliminary funding and operational effectivity, in the end impacting the general cost-effectiveness of the AC alternative.
3. Set up Complexity
Set up complexity considerably influences the general value of an AC alternative. An easy set up in an simply accessible location with present appropriate infrastructure will usually value lower than a posh set up requiring vital modifications or specialised gear. Understanding the components that contribute to set up complexity permits for extra correct budgeting and knowledgeable decision-making.
-
Accessibility of the Set up Web site:
The benefit with which installers can entry the indoor and outside models impacts labor prices. Models situated in attics, crawl areas, or different difficult-to-reach areas require extra time and specialised gear, growing the set up expense. For instance, a rooftop unit set up necessitates security gear and doubtlessly a crane, including to the general value in comparison with a ground-level set up.
-
Current Ductwork and Electrical Programs:
The situation and compatibility of present ductwork and electrical programs play an important function in set up complexity. If the prevailing ductwork is insufficient, broken, or improperly sized, it might require in depth repairs or alternative, considerably growing prices. Equally, upgrading {the electrical} panel or operating new wiring to accommodate the brand new unit provides to the general expense. For example, older houses with outdated electrical programs might require upgrades to deal with the elevated electrical load of a contemporary, high-efficiency AC unit.
-
Refrigerant Line Set up:
The size and complexity of the refrigerant strains connecting the indoor and outside models affect set up prices. Longer refrigerant strains require extra supplies and labor. Navigating obstacles or working in confined areas provides complexity and time to the set up course of, driving up bills. Changing an older system utilizing a special refrigerant might require fully new strains, additional growing prices.
-
Extra Elements and Options:
Including options like zoning programs, air purifiers, or humidifiers will increase set up complexity and value. These additions require specialised wiring, ductwork modifications, and extra labor for correct integration. For instance, putting in a zoning system includes dampers and controls within the ductwork, growing the complexity and time required for set up.
Precisely assessing set up complexity is essential for figuring out a practical funds for an AC alternative. Elements comparable to website accessibility, present infrastructure compatibility, and the inclusion of extra options contribute considerably to the ultimate set up value. An intensive analysis of those components through the planning part helps keep away from sudden bills and ensures a easy set up course of.
4. Ductwork Situation
Ductwork situation performs a important function in figuring out the general value of an AC alternative. Current ductwork serves because the circulatory system for conditioned air, distributing cooled air all through the house. The situation of this method instantly impacts the effectivity and effectiveness of the brand new AC unit and might considerably affect set up bills. Broken, leaky, or improperly sized ductwork compromises system efficiency, resulting in vitality waste and doubtlessly necessitating pricey repairs or alternative. Conversely, a well-maintained and correctly sized duct system ensures optimum airflow, maximizing the brand new unit’s effectivity and minimizing long-term working prices.
A number of components contribute to ductwork-related bills throughout an AC alternative. Leaking ducts cut back airflow, forcing the brand new unit to work tougher and eat extra vitality. This inefficiency interprets to increased utility payments and doubtlessly untimely system failure. Inadequate insulation round ductwork additional exacerbates vitality loss, notably when ducts run via unconditioned areas like attics or crawl areas. In some circumstances, present ductwork could also be improperly sized for the brand new AC unit. Undersized ducts prohibit airflow, whereas outsized ducts can result in uneven cooling and diminished effectivity. These points necessitate modifications or full alternative, including substantial value to the mission. For instance, a house with in depth ductwork harm requiring full alternative might see set up prices improve considerably in comparison with a house with a well-maintained duct system.
Assessing ductwork situation is a vital step in planning an AC alternative. An intensive inspection by a professional HVAC technician identifies potential points and permits for correct value estimation. This evaluation informs choices relating to ductwork restore, modification, or alternative, in the end impacting the general mission funds. Addressing ductwork points upfront ensures optimum system efficiency, maximizes vitality effectivity, and minimizes long-term working prices, contributing considerably to the general worth and cost-effectiveness of the AC alternative. Ignoring ductwork points can result in suboptimal efficiency and elevated bills down the road.
5. Refrigerant Sort
Refrigerant sort is a big issue influencing AC alternative prices. Totally different refrigerants have various environmental impacts, efficiency traits, and value factors. Understanding these variations is essential for making knowledgeable choices relating to system choice and total funds. The phase-out of older refrigerants like R-22, resulting from environmental considerations, has pushed up the price of servicing older programs and necessitates contemplating newer, environmentally pleasant alternate options throughout alternative. For instance, changing an older R-22 system usually requires an entire system changeover, together with the compressor, condenser, and evaporator coil, as newer refrigerants like R-410A usually are not appropriate with older programs. This incompatibility contributes considerably to the general alternative value.
Newer refrigerants, comparable to R-410A, R-32, and HFO-1234yf, are designed to reduce environmental influence whereas sustaining environment friendly cooling efficiency. Nevertheless, these refrigerants usually require specialised gear and parts, impacting the upfront value of the brand new system. Moreover, the price of the refrigerant itself varies relying on its sort and availability. For example, HFO refrigerants, identified for his or her extraordinarily low international warming potential, are presently costlier than different alternate options. This value distinction should be thought of when evaluating total alternative prices. Selecting a system utilizing a available and cheaper refrigerant would possibly provide short-term financial savings, however contemplating long-term environmental influence and potential future regulatory adjustments is crucial.
Deciding on the suitable refrigerant requires balancing environmental accountability, system efficiency, and funds constraints. Understanding the long-term implications of refrigerant selection, together with future availability and potential regulatory adjustments, is essential for maximizing the return on funding in a brand new AC system. Whereas the upfront value of environmentally pleasant refrigerants is likely to be increased, the long-term advantages of diminished environmental influence and compliance with laws usually outweigh the preliminary funding. Consulting with a professional HVAC skilled supplies precious insights into out there refrigerant choices and their respective value implications, enabling knowledgeable choices aligned with particular person wants and budgetary issues.
6. Model and Options
Model repute and included options considerably affect air-con alternative prices. Established manufacturers usually command increased costs resulting from perceived reliability, superior know-how, and complete warranties. Nevertheless, lesser-known manufacturers might provide comparable efficiency and options at a lower cost level. Evaluating the worth proposition of various manufacturers, contemplating components comparable to guarantee protection, customer support, and technological innovation, is crucial for knowledgeable decision-making. For instance, a premium model identified for its variable-speed compressor know-how and in depth guarantee would possibly justify a better value in comparison with a funds model providing an ordinary single-speed unit with a restricted guarantee. Options comparable to variable-speed compressors, two-stage cooling, and sensible thermostats integration contribute to elevated effectivity and luxury but additionally influence the general system value. Fastidiously contemplating which options align with particular person wants and funds constraints ensures cost-effective decision-making.
Particular options instantly influence system efficiency and value. Variable-speed compressors regulate cooling output based mostly on real-time demand, resulting in better vitality effectivity and extra constant temperature management. Two-stage cooling programs function at a decrease pace for many cooling wants, switching to increased speeds solely when essential, additional enhancing effectivity and decreasing vitality consumption. Good thermostat integration permits for distant management, programmable schedules, and superior options comparable to studying algorithms and vitality utilization monitoring, contributing to elevated comfort and potential vitality financial savings, but additionally including to the preliminary funding. Evaluating the long-term advantages of those options towards their upfront prices helps decide the optimum steadiness between efficiency, consolation, and affordability. For example, whereas a sensible thermostat would possibly provide comfort and potential long-term financial savings, it might not be a precedence for budget-conscious customers searching for fundamental cooling performance.
Balancing model repute, desired options, and funds constraints requires cautious consideration. Whereas premium manufacturers and superior options provide potential advantages when it comes to efficiency, effectivity, and luxury, they usually come at a premium value. Totally researching completely different manufacturers and out there options, contemplating long-term value financial savings potential, and prioritizing particular person wants permits for knowledgeable choices aligned with each budgetary limitations and desired system efficiency. In the end, making an knowledgeable selection relating to model and options ensures a cheap funding that delivers the specified stage of consolation and effectivity over the lifespan of the brand new AC system.
7. Labor Prices
Labor prices represent a considerable portion of whole air-con alternative bills. These prices embody the work concerned in eradicating the outdated unit, putting in the brand new system, connecting refrigerant strains, guaranteeing correct electrical connections, and testing system efficiency. A number of components affect labor bills, together with the complexity of the set up, the expertise stage of the technicians, and regional labor charges. A posh set up requiring specialised gear, in depth ductwork modifications, or difficult entry to the set up website necessitates extra labor hours, instantly growing prices. Skilled technicians, whereas doubtlessly commanding increased hourly charges, usually full installations extra effectively, doubtlessly offsetting the upper fee with diminished labor hours. Geographic location additionally performs a big function, as labor charges range significantly throughout completely different areas. For instance, installations in densely populated city areas with excessive labor prices usually incur increased labor bills in comparison with installations in rural areas with decrease labor charges. An easy alternative of an ordinary unit in an simply accessible location would possibly contain fewer labor hours and decrease total value than putting in a high-efficiency system in a difficult location requiring vital modifications to present infrastructure.
Understanding the components influencing labor prices empowers customers to make knowledgeable choices and doubtlessly mitigate bills. Acquiring a number of quotes from respected HVAC contractors permits for comparability of labor charges and ensures aggressive pricing. Inquiring in regards to the expertise stage of technicians and their familiarity with the precise gear being put in supplies perception into potential set up effectivity. Planning the set up through the low season, when demand for HVAC providers is often decrease, might provide potential value financial savings on labor. Moreover, guaranteeing clear communication with the contractor relating to the scope of labor and any potential challenges upfront helps keep away from sudden value overruns resulting from unexpected problems. For example, clearly speaking entry limitations or present ductwork points permits contractors to precisely estimate labor hours and supply extra exact value projections.
Precisely estimating and managing labor prices is essential for profitable AC alternative initiatives. Whereas focusing solely on the bottom labor fee might sound interesting, prioritizing expertise, effectivity, and clear communication with the contractor usually results in a more cost effective and passable final result. Contemplating the complexity of the set up, regional labor charges, and the contractor’s experience permits for knowledgeable decision-making and in the end contributes to a profitable and budget-conscious AC alternative mission. Overlooking the importance of labor prices can result in sudden bills and doubtlessly compromise the standard of the set up.
8. Permits and Inspections
Permits and inspections are important parts of an air-con alternative mission, instantly impacting the general value and guaranteeing compliance with native constructing codes and security laws. Securing essential permits and scheduling inspections provides to the mission timeline and expense however safeguards towards potential hazards and ensures the system’s correct set up and operation. Overlooking these essential steps can result in fines, delays, and potential security dangers, in the end growing prices and jeopardizing the mission’s success.
-
Allow Acquisition Prices:
Acquiring the required permits includes charges that change relying on the native jurisdiction and the mission’s scope. These charges cowl the executive prices related to processing the allow software and conducting inspections. Researching allow necessities and related prices upfront permits for correct budgeting and avoids sudden bills. For instance, allow charges for advanced installations involving vital modifications to present infrastructure is likely to be increased than these for simple replacements.
-
Inspection Charges and Scheduling:
Inspections, usually carried out at numerous levels of the mission, guarantee compliance with constructing codes and security requirements. These inspections usually contain charges and require scheduling coordination with native inspection authorities. Delays in scheduling inspections can extend the mission timeline and doubtlessly incur extra bills. For example, delays in passing inspections would possibly necessitate revisiting accomplished work, including to labor prices and doubtlessly delaying mission completion.
-
Penalties of Non-Compliance:
Failure to acquire essential permits or move required inspections may end up in fines, mission delays, and potential authorized ramifications. In some circumstances, householders is likely to be required to take away improperly put in gear and redo the work to adjust to laws, resulting in vital extra bills. Moreover, working an unpermitted system can influence house owner’s insurance coverage protection in case of malfunctions or accidents. For instance, working an AC system with out correct permits would possibly void guarantee protection and invalidate insurance coverage claims in case of harm.
-
Lengthy-Time period Security and System Efficiency:
Whereas permits and inspections add to the upfront value of an AC alternative, they contribute to long-term security and make sure the system’s correct set up and operation. Adhering to constructing codes and security laws minimizes the danger {of electrical} hazards, refrigerant leaks, and different potential issues of safety. Correctly put in programs function extra effectively, decreasing vitality consumption and minimizing long-term working prices. For example, a appropriately put in system with correct refrigerant cost operates at peak effectivity, minimizing vitality waste and decreasing utility payments.
Integrating allow and inspection prices into the general mission funds ensures correct value projections and avoids sudden monetary burdens. Whereas these bills symbolize an upfront funding, they contribute considerably to the long-term security, effectivity, and compliance of the brand new AC system. Understanding the significance of permits and inspections and factoring their prices into the funds ensures a easy and legally compliant AC alternative mission, in the end contributing to the system’s long-term worth and efficiency. Failing to account for these important parts can result in vital monetary and authorized repercussions, jeopardizing the complete mission.
9. Removing of Outdated Unit
Removing of the prevailing air-con unit represents a significant factor throughout the total value of an AC alternative mission. This course of includes greater than merely disconnecting and hauling away the outdated gear. Correct decommissioning requires specialised information and adherence to environmental laws, notably regarding refrigerant dealing with. Failure to adjust to these laws may end up in fines and environmental harm. Moreover, the bodily removing usually includes logistical challenges, particularly with rooftop models or models situated in confined areas. These components instantly affect labor prices and contribute to the ultimate mission expense. For instance, eradicating a rooftop unit necessitates specialised gear and security precautions, growing labor time and value in comparison with eradicating a ground-level unit. Moreover, disposing of older models containing refrigerants like R-22 requires licensed technicians and adherence to particular protocols, including to the general removing expense.
A number of components affect the price of eradicating the outdated unit. The unit’s measurement and site play an important function. Bigger models or these situated in difficult-to-access areas require extra time and specialised gear for removing, growing labor prices. The kind of refrigerant throughout the outdated system additionally impacts removing bills. Disposing of older refrigerants, comparable to R-22, requires specialised dealing with and restoration procedures resulting from their environmental influence. This specialised dealing with provides to the general removing value. Moreover, some contractors embody removing prices of their total mission quote, whereas others itemize it individually. Understanding this distinction permits for correct value comparability and knowledgeable decision-making. For example, a quote that bundles removing prices would possibly seem increased initially however might be more cost effective than a quote with a decrease preliminary value however separate, doubtlessly increased removing prices.
Cautious consideration of outdated unit removing prices is crucial for correct budgeting and knowledgeable decision-making throughout an AC alternative mission. Understanding the components influencing removing bills, comparable to unit measurement, location, refrigerant sort, and contractor pricing practices, empowers customers to guage quotes successfully and keep away from sudden prices. Overlooking this significant side can result in inaccurate funds projections and doubtlessly compromise the general mission’s monetary viability. Integrating removing prices into the planning course of ensures a practical funds and facilitates a easy and cost-effective AC alternative expertise. Neglecting this side may end up in unexpected bills and doubtlessly disrupt the mission timeline.
Steadily Requested Questions on AC Substitute Prices
This part addresses frequent inquiries relating to air-con alternative bills, offering concise and informative responses to facilitate knowledgeable decision-making.
Query 1: What’s the common value of an entire AC alternative?
Offering a exact common value is difficult because of the quite a few variables influencing pricing. Nevertheless, an inexpensive funds vary for a typical residential alternative falls between $3,000 and $10,000, relying on components comparable to unit measurement, effectivity, model, and set up complexity.
Query 2: How lengthy does a typical AC unit final?
The common lifespan of a well-maintained AC unit ranges from 15 to twenty years. Elements influencing lifespan embody utilization patterns, upkeep frequency, and the unit’s total high quality.
Query 3: What are the indicators that an AC unit wants changing?
Indicators suggesting the necessity for alternative embody frequent repairs, decreased cooling effectivity, rising vitality payments, inconsistent temperature management, uncommon noises, and refrigerant leaks.
Query 4: How can one cut back AC alternative prices?
Potential cost-saving measures embody evaluating quotes from a number of contractors, contemplating cheaper manufacturers or options, optimizing ductwork effectivity, and exploring out there rebates and incentives.
Query 5: Are there financing choices out there for AC replacements?
Many HVAC contractors provide financing plans, and householders can discover private loans or dwelling fairness strains of credit score to fund the alternative mission.
Query 6: How usually ought to one change their air filter?
Common air filter alternative, usually each 1-3 months, optimizes system effectivity, improves indoor air high quality, and extends the lifespan of the AC unit. Particular suggestions rely on filter sort and utilization patterns.

Ideas for Managing Air Conditioning Substitute Prices
Successfully managing bills related to air-con alternative requires cautious planning and knowledgeable decision-making. The next ideas present sensible steerage for navigating this vital funding.
Tip 1: Receive A number of Quotes: Gathering quotes from a number of respected HVAC contractors permits for comparability of pricing, providers, and gear choices. This comparative evaluation empowers customers to make knowledgeable choices based mostly on worth and total mission scope.
Tip 2: Prioritize Power Effectivity: Investing in a better SEER-rated unit usually entails a better preliminary value however yields long-term vitality financial savings, decreasing operational bills and minimizing environmental influence. Evaluating the long-term cost-benefit of upper effectivity models is essential.
Tip 3: Assess Current Infrastructure: An intensive analysis of present ductwork and electrical programs is crucial. Addressing essential repairs or upgrades upfront mitigates potential problems and value overruns throughout set up.
Tip 4: Take into account Lengthy-Time period Worth: Whereas specializing in preliminary value is tempting, evaluating the long-term worth of various manufacturers and options is essential. Larger-quality gear with sturdy warranties usually justifies a better upfront funding by minimizing future restore or alternative bills.
Tip 5: Discover Rebates and Incentives: Quite a few utility firms and authorities applications provide rebates and incentives for putting in energy-efficient AC models. Researching out there applications can considerably cut back total alternative prices.
Tip 6: Schedule Through the Off-Season: Planning the alternative throughout much less busy durations for HVAC contractors might yield potential value financial savings, as demand and labor charges is likely to be decrease.
Tip 7: Preserve the New System: Common upkeep, together with filter replacements and annual inspections, optimizes system efficiency, extends lifespan, and minimizes the danger of pricey repairs. Preventive upkeep contributes considerably to long-term value financial savings.
Following the following tips ensures knowledgeable choices and efficient administration of bills related to air-con alternative. These proactive measures contribute to a cheap funding that delivers long-term consolation and effectivity.
